Role Description The Commercial Roofing Foreperson is a full-time, on-site leadership role based in Toronto, ON. In this position, you will oversee day-to-day job site operations, lead and mentor field crews, and ensure commercial and industrial roofing projects are completed safely, on schedule, and to the highest quality standards.
Key Responsibilities:
- Manage, direct, and motivate on-site roofing crews to maintain high productivity and quality.
- Enforce strict health and safety compliance,
including fall protection and site safety standards.
- Read and interpret job specs, blueprints, and work orders to plan daily workflow and material requirements.
- Inspect work in progress to ensure proper installation, waterproofing, and insulation techniques.
- Communicate project progress, site challenges, and resource needs directly to Project Managers and Operations.
- Coordinate on-site equipment, material deliveries, and sub-trades as required.
- Maintain an organized, safe, and efficient job site while keeping crew morale high.
- Qualifications
- Proven Leadership: Extensive experience supervising crews on commercial and industrial roofing projects.
- Technical Mastery: Deep knowledge of commercial roofing systems (TPO, EPDM, Modified Bitumen, Built-Up Roofing, etc.), insulation techniques, and waterproofing.
- Safety First: Uncompromising commitment to safety standards; current Working at Heights and Supervisory Safety training required (or willingness to update certifications).
- Blueprint Literacy: Ability to confidently read and interpret blueprints, shop drawings, and technical specifications.
- Problem-Solving: Strong troubleshooting skills to resolve field challenges quickly and effectively.
- Communication: Excellent interpersonal skills to effectively manage crew dynamics and client interactions.
- Physical Stamina: Ability to perform manual labor, work at heights, and work outdoors in various weather conditions.
